Skip to content

sandbox phase 4 (UI): SIS console with revealed-density interactions #120

@William-Hill

Description

@William-Hill

Parent: #116 · Spec: docs/superpowers/specs/2026-05-02-sis-pdp-ar-sandbox-design.md

Scope

  • Route /sandbox/sis: two-pane record list + student detail (Demographics, Enrollments, Grades, Aid, Holds tabs).
  • Banner-style density (~14 rows visible), monospace IDs and codes, slate (#2E3440) stage tint.
  • Revealed-density: every abbreviated header, coded value (E/W/IP), and downstream-transformed cell expands on hover with plain English + "becomes →" preview.
  • Filters: term, program, cohort. Sticky header.

Acceptance

  • Record list renders 500+ synthetic students at interactive latency
  • Every coded value has a hover gloss
  • Cells whose values feed PDP transformations show a dotted underline + "becomes" preview
  • Slate tint applied to page shell as 4px left border + breadcrumb chip

Estimate: 3–4 days. Depends on phase 1.

Metadata

Metadata

Assignees

No one assigned

    Labels

    No labels
    No labels

    Type

    No type
    No fields configured for issues without a type.

    Projects

    No projects

    Milestone

    No milestone

    Relationships

    None yet

    Development

    No branches or pull requests

    Issue actions